Utopia buys Absolute Label Services

Utopia’s acquisition spree continues with its latest purchase being Absolute Label Services, which will join the Proper Music Group as part of the start-up’s music distribution division.

It’s the third of three significant acquisitions of UK-based independent music companies in just over a month. Having bought some smaller data, analytics and financing companies last year, Utopia’s first major purchase was confirmed last month in the form of the Proper Music Group, best known for its physical distribution business. Then earlier this month Utopia bought Sentric Music, bringing a significant music publishing and rights administration operation into the fold.

Absolute Label Services is another significant purchase. It provides an assortment of services for artists and labels around their releases and catalogues, including digital distribution, marketing and sync pitching, as well as other tools for managing and monitoring release campaigns. It also has a unit managing so called neighbouring rights – the monies that flow into artists and labels through the collective licensing system when recorded music is broadcast or played in public.

Utopia said yesterday that – with both Proper and Absolute now part of its business – its distribution division can offer artists and labels a wide range of services, including digital distribution, digital retail marketing, other marketing and promotions, reporting and budgeting, physical distribution and sales, manufacturing, real-time analytics, synchronisation, and digital health checks.

As part of the deal, Absolute’s co-owners and joint Managing Directors – Henry Semmence and Simon Wills – will both become a VP of Distribution Services at Utopia, working alongside Proper boss Drew Hill, who is VP Physical Distribution.

All three report into Utopia’s Chief Operating Officer Roberto Neri, who says of the new deal: “We are delighted to announce our acquisition of Absolute, which further strengthens our position as partners of the industry. Absolute has an impeccable track record and it’s our honour to welcome their team to the Utopia family and increase our offering for artists, record labels, and distributors”.

“Simon and Henry have a strong reputation as industry leaders and partners”, he goes on. “By working in tandem we can enhance and supercharge our Utopia distribution offering delivering ‘fair pay for every play’ for creators and rights holders”.

Confirming the deal from their side, Semmence and Wills add: “At Absolute we pride ourselves on being the most trusted partner for labels. By joining the Utopia family, we can provide our clients with an array of new services and exponentially increase their business. It is no secret that the music industry has a data gap. We are proud to be part of a company that wants to make a difference within the industry and help it grow”.

With three significant acquisitions in just over a month, there’s now plenty of speculation as to what Utopia will buy next, with deals that would bring DIY distribution, digital marketing, direct-to-fan or even artist management expertise into the fold all possibilities.
